Title:
ENVIRONMENTAL BACKGROUND WATER TEMPERATURE ESTIMATING METHOD AND TEMPERATURE RISE CALCULATION METHOD FOR TEMPERATURE RISE AREA OF NEWLY BUILT COASTAL POWER PLANT

Abstract:
Disclosed in the present invention are a sea surface layer natural water temperature estimating method and a temperature rise calculation method for a temperature rise area of a newly built coastal power plant, belonging to the technical field of environmental engineering. The estimating method comprises: S01, before operation of a newly built coastal power plant, selecting in a sea area near a discharge port of said power plant a position having a hydrological environment similar to that of the discharge port so as to establish a water temperature reference station; S02, continuously observing and recording water temperature data of the water temperature reference station and other water temperature observation stations; S03, analyzing the water temperature data obtained in the step S02; and S04, estimating sea surface layer natural water temperatures of the other water temperature observation stations. The temperature rise calculation method comprises S01, estimating sea surface layer natural water temperatures of other water temperature observation stations by means of the sea surface layer natural water temperature estimating method for a temperature rise area of a newly built coastal power plant; S02, measuring on-site absolute water temperatures of the other water temperature observation stations; and S03, the differences between the on-site absolute water temperatures of the other water temperature observation stations and the sea surface layer natural water temperatures serving as actual temperature rises. The present invention solves the problem of sea surface natural water temperatures and actual temperature rises being not easy to acquire after temperature raising cooling water of a coastal power plant is discharged.
